COME & TRY / TRAINING HILLCLIMB SUNDAY 19TH FEBRUARY 2012 Held at RINGWOOD PARK HILLCLIMB organised by MGCC Newcastle Italia Road BALICKERA (North of Raymond Terrace) INVITATION TO MGCC NSW (SYDNEY) and MGCC HUNTER REGION Are you tired of being a spectator and would like to join in the fun? Hillclimbing is one of the safest ways to get involved in Motorsport. It is only you against the clock – no one else to worry about. You don’t have to be a current member of a CAMS approved Car Club, or hold a L2S CAMS licence, you can just come along and try it out. By purchasing a L1 Come & Try Licence for $25 on the day, this gives you day membership and day insurance for a 1 day non competition event. If you like it and you wish to continue to compete you have 6 months to cash in the $25 on a L2S licence. Juniors under 18 yrs who have completed a CAMS approved Junior Training Course (MGCC Newcastle) have reached the required grade & been signed off by Greg Hunter may enter. Because of the structure of the permit this event has to be organised by MGCC Newcastle so if you have a CAMS L2S licence and a membership card with MGCC NSW, or MGCC Hunter Region, we can sign you up for day membership to MGCC Newcastle. CAMS approved safety equipment will be available on the day i.e helmets (provided with hairnets), fire extinguishers and any other CAMS requirements. Experienced Driver Advisors will be available as passengers if required, heading the team will be Peter Finlay former NSW Hillclimb Champion and race driving instructor. Entrants will walk the track where comments on approaching and leaving corners will be given – where to brake and other valuable information. You don’t need a fancy competition car you can just bring the shopping car. Just relax and have some fun we will take care of all the CAMS paperwork. The 2012 NAMS rules are now ready for download.
Competitors of Type 2 vehicles should note that there has been an error in the Vehicle Type Checklist on the back page allowing aftermarket LSD and Lock Diffs. This contradicts the worded rules and is incorrect. As a result of vehicles being allowed in Type 2 under this error the NAMS committee has agreed to allow existing Type 2 cars affected by this error to remain in Type 2 for 2012 competition only. From 2013 all Type 2 vehicles will need to comply with the worded rules on differentials.
